The junior varsity Hamilton Ironmen are striving to start the season in the win column when they face the Essex Ravens in their season opener this week. Last season, the Ravens demolished them 31-3.
The Ironmenβs offence is expected to be in fine form.
βI expect to have standout performances from Adrian Allen, Levar Anderson, Anthony Pimentel and Emjay Delizo,β said Ironmen Head Coach Michael Cornell. βOffensively we will be very strong.β
It will be important for them to beat the Ravensβ offensive line.
The Ironmen will have to focus on one particular aspect of their opponent.
βWe need to stop the run against Essex and limit big plays,β said Cornell.
Defence and special teams will likely be the determining factor in the outcome of the game.
βAt this point in the year, I think whoever has the best defence and special teams will winΒ on Saturday,β said Cornell.
